Expressing Your Love and Gratitude
Heartfelt Declarations
One of the most important things you can do in a birthday card for your dad is to express your love and gratitude. Here are some examples to get you started:
- "Dad, you mean the world to me. Thank you for everything you do for our family. I’m incredibly lucky to have you as my father."
- "To the best dad in the world, happy birthday! I love you more than words can say. Your guidance and support have made me the person I am today."
- "Happy birthday to the most amazing father I could ever ask for. I’m so grateful for your love, wisdom, and everything you’ve taught me."
Appreciating His Qualities
Take some time to appreciate your dad’s unique qualities and what makes him so special. Consider his humor, intelligence, kindness, or strength. Here are some ideas:
- "Dad, I admire your unwavering sense of humor. You always know how to make us laugh, even when things get tough."
- "Your intelligence and wisdom never cease to amaze me. I’m so proud to have you as my role model and mentor."
- "Thank you for always being there for me, Dad. Your kindness and compassion are immeasurable."
Sharing Memories and Anecdotes
Recalling Fond Moments
If you have a special memory or anecdote that you share with your dad, include it in your birthday card. This will bring a smile to his face and remind him of the special bond you two share. Here’s an example:
- "Remember that time we went camping and it started pouring rain? We had so much fun hiding under the tent, laughing and making memories."
Expressing Your Admiration
Think about times when your dad has made you proud or inspired you. Share these moments in your card, letting him know how much you admire him as a father. Here’s an idea:
- "I’m so proud of the man you’ve become, Dad. Your determination and resilience are an inspiration to me."

FAQ about What to Write in a Birthday Card for Dad
1. What should I start with?
- Begin with a warm greeting, such as "Happy Birthday, Dad!" or "To the best dad in the world!"
2. How can I express my gratitude?
- Thank him for all he does, for being a role model, or for simply being a great father.
- Example: "I’m grateful for the love and support you’ve always given me."
3. What are some specific memories to mention?
- Recall a special moment or experience you shared with your dad.
- Example: "I’ll never forget the time we went fishing and you caught the biggest bass ever!"
4. What if I want to include humor?
- Use a funny anecdote or memory that he’ll enjoy.
- Example: "Remember that time you tried to parallel park the RV and ended up hitting the mailbox? Good times!"
5. How can I express my admiration?
- Let him know how much you admire his qualities, such as his strength, wisdom, or sense of humor.
- Example: "I admire your ability to always stay calm and collected, even under pressure."
6. What should I end with?
- Offer a heartfelt wish for his special day and the year ahead.
- Example: "I hope your birthday is filled with joy and laughter. May this year be the best one yet!"
7. What to write if I’m not close with my dad?
- Focus on the positive aspects of your relationship or simply express your gratitude for having him in your life.
- Example: "Thank you for being my father. I appreciate all that you do."
8. How to write a card for a dad who is deceased?
- Share memories and express how much you miss him.
- Example: "I wish you were here to celebrate your birthday with us. You’ll always be in my heart."
9. What if I’m not good at writing?
- Keep it simple and heartfelt. Even a few words from the heart can mean a lot.
- Example: "Dad, I love you more than words can say. Happy Birthday!"
10. What should I write if I don’t know my dad well?
- Express your desire to connect and learn more about him.
- Example: "I may not know you well yet, but I’m excited to get to know my father. Happy Birthday!"
